# General Information:
The words "he" and "his" in these verses refer to Nebuchadnezzar, the king of Babylon, and represent the soldiers in Nebuchadnezzar's army doing these actions. The word "your" refers to the city of Tyre. (See: [[rc://en/ta/man/jit/figs-metonymy]])

# battering rams
2017-06-21 20:45:09 +00:00
2017-12-12 06:13:24 +00:00
"Battering rams" are large trees or poles that many men in an army would pick up and hit against a wall or door so they could break it down and get inside. See how you translated this in [Ezekiel 4:2](../04/02.md).
